In a match that kept fans on the edge of their seats until the final whistle, Koudekerk secured a hard-fought 3-2 victory over ROAC. The tension was palpable in the closing minutes, a testament to the competitive spirit on display. While Koudekerk ultimately claimed the win, the scoreline suggests that both sides have lessons to learn, particularly for the losing coach. The journey between Koudekerk and ROAC, though geographically short, marked a meaningful occasion as their first official clash. On the artificial turf, Koudekerk showcased superior quality, ultimately proving just enough to clinch the 3-2 win.The match, however, was not without its early drama and tactical battles.

Initially, the game seemed destined for a goalless stalemate.After 25 minutes, a shared glance between brothers and fellow spectators confirmed a prediction of a quiet 0-0 scoreline.ROAC adopted a resolute defensive posture, reminiscent of a determined underdog holding firm against a more dominant force. Their energy and creativity, though, appeared somewhat subdued, lacking the spark that could have truly challenged Koudekerk’s setup.An early penalty appeal for Koudekerk’s Mike van Velzen was waved away by referee majenburg, who spent a considerable portion of the early game managing a flurry of minor infractions.

The momentum shifted dramatically in the second half. Koudekerk’s offensive strategy, perhaps inspired by Cruyff’s philosophy, began to pay dividends. The opening goal came in the 30th minute, with Kastelijn finding the back of the net to put Koudekerk ahead. Just before halftime, Kastelijn struck again in the 41st minute, doubling koudekerk’s lead and seemingly putting them in a commanding position.

ROAC, however, refused to surrender. The second half saw a renewed determination from the visitors. Van Velzen extended Koudekerk’s lead to 3-0 in the 78th minute, appearing to seal the victory. But the narrative of this match was far from over. In a stunning display of resilience, ROAC mounted a late comeback. Van As pulled one back in the 85th minute, igniting a flicker of hope for his team. Then, in the dying moments of stoppage time, Helvesteijn scored in the 90+1 minute, bringing ROAC within a single goal. The final score of 3-2 reflects a match where Koudekerk held on for dear life, and ROAC nearly pulled off an unbelievable comeback.

Match Details:

  • Koudekerk: Dorrepaal, Bennis, Cetinkaya (sub. bakker, 66′), Van Veen, Roosenbrand (sub. De Herdt, 57′), Overbeek, Goudkuil, Van remundt, Vonk (sub. Swaalep, 57′), Van Velzen, Kastelijn (sub. De Groot, 66′).
  • ROAC: T. van der Geest,Van der Meer (sub. Helvesteijn, 78′), Van der Poel, Boere, Van As, Van Benten (sub. Strijk, 69′), Van Seggelen, J. van der Geest, Hogenboom, Van Veen, Van der Poel (sub. Pereyra, 69′).
  • Goals: kastelijn (30′, 41′), Van Velzen (78′) for Koudekerk; Van As (85′), Helvesteijn (90’+1) for ROAC.
